Robert G. Hogue, P.C. practices in the following areas of law:
Appellate Practice in State and Federal Courts. Insurance Coverage Analysis and Litigation.
Year Established: 1997
Firm Size: 1
Representative Clients:
Western World Insurance Group; Texas Farm Bureau Insurance Companies; Indiana Lumbermens Mutual Insurance Company.

Robert G. Hogue (Member) born Omaha, Nebraska, May 30, 1962; admitted to bar, 1987, Texas; U.S. District Court, Northern, Southern, Eastern and Western Districts of Texas; U.S. Supreme Court; U.S. Court of Appeals, Fifth Circuit. Education: University of Texas at Arlington (B.A., with high honors, 1984); University of Texas (J.D., 1987). Member, Texas International Law Journal, 1985-1987. Member: State Bar of Texas. (Board Certified, Civil Appellate Law, Texas Board of Legal Specialization). Reported Cases: American States Ins. Co. v. Bailey, 133 F.3d 363 (5th Cir. 1998); City of Lancaster v. Chambers, 883 S.W.2d 650 (Tex. 1994); Eli Lilly and Co. v. Marshall, 850 S.W.2d 164 (Tex. 1993) (orig. proceeding); Eli Lilly and Co. v. Marshall, 850 S.W.2d 155, 61 U.S.L.W. 2518 (Tex. 1993) (orig. proceeding); Eli Lilly and Co. v. Marshall, 829 S.W.2d 157 (Tex. 1992) (orig. proceeding); Lance v. United Services Auto. Ass'n, 934 S.W.2d 427 (Tex. App.--Waco 1998, no writ); Guerra v. Sentry Ins. Co., 927 S.W.2d 733 (Tex. App.--Eastland 1998, writ denied); Eli Lilly and Co. v. Biffle, 888 S.W.2d 808 (Tex. App.--Dallas 1993, no writ); Dalon v. City DeSoto, 852 S.W.2d 530 (Tex. App.--Dallas 1992, writ denied); Maayeh v. Trinity Lloyds Ins. Co., 850 S.W.2d 193 (Tex. App.--Dallas 1992, no writ); Chambers v. City of Lancaster, 843 S.W.2d 143 (Tex. App.--Dallas 1992), aff'd in part, rev'd in part, 883 S.W.2d 650; M.J.R. Corp. v. Scottsdale Ins. Co., 803 S.W.2d 428 (Tex. App.--Dallas 1991, no writ); Schachar v. Northern Assurance Co. of Am., 788 S.W.2d 788 (Tex. App.--Dallas 1990, writ denied); United Services Auto. Ass'n v. Blakemore, 782 S.W.2d 277 (Tex. App.--Waco 1989, writ denied); Elbar, Inc. v. Claussen, 774 S.W.2d 45 (Tex App.--Dallas 1989, writ denied); Fulton v. Texas Farm Bureau Ins. Co., 773 S.W.2d 391 (Tex. App.--Dallas 1989, writ denied). Practice Areas: Appellate Practice; Insurance; Automobile Insurance; Commercial Insurance; Insurance Bad Faith; Property Insurance.
